Understanding the Power of Simulation

The first step in mastering effective simulation implementation strategies is to understand the power of simulation itself. Simulation technologies have been widely used in various industries, including manufacturing, healthcare, and finance, to name a few. By creating virtual models of complex systems, businesses can identify potential bottlenecks, test new processes, and predict outcomes without disrupting actual operations. EDPs in Effective Simulation Implementation Strategies provide executives with a deep understanding of simulation principles, including modeling, analysis, and optimization techniques. Through hands-on exercises and real-world case studies, participants learn how to apply simulation to solve complex business problems, such as supply chain optimization, resource allocation, and risk management.

Overcoming Implementation Challenges

While simulation-based strategies offer numerous benefits, their implementation can be complex and challenging. EDPs in Effective Simulation Implementation Strategies address these challenges head-on, providing executives with the tools and expertise needed to overcome common obstacles. For instance, participants learn how to build a strong business case for simulation, secure stakeholder buy-in, and develop a robust implementation plan. They also learn how to address common challenges, such as data quality issues, model complexity, and integration with existing systems. By sharing best practices and lessons learned from experienced practitioners, EDPs help executives navigate these challenges and ensure successful implementation of simulation-based strategies.

Sustaining Simulation-Based Strategies

Finally, EDPs in Effective Simulation Implementation Strategies emphasize the importance of sustaining simulation-based strategies over time. This involves developing a culture of continuous improvement, where simulation is embedded into the organization's DNA. Participants learn how to establish a simulation governance structure, develop a simulation roadmap, and create a community of practice to support ongoing simulation efforts. By doing so, businesses can ensure that simulation-based strategies continue to drive value and improvement, even after the initial implementation phase is complete.
